引言
大家好,今天我们要一起探索一个充满活力和创新的领域——HTML5前端开发。HTML5,作为现代网页开发的核心技术,已经成为了每个前端开发者的必备技能。如果你是一个对编程充满好奇的16岁少年,或者想要踏入这个领域的初学者,那么这篇文章将为你提供一个全面的指南,从零基础开始,带你一步步走进HTML5的世界。
第一部分:HTML5基础入门
1.1 HTML5简介
HTML5是HTML的第五个版本,它带来了许多新的特性和功能,使得网页开发更加高效和强大。HTML5不仅支持更丰富的媒体类型,如视频和音频,还提供了更强大的图形和动画支持。
1.2 HTML5基本结构
一个基本的HTML5页面通常包括以下结构:
<!DOCTYPE html>
<html lang="zh-CN">
<head>
<meta charset="UTF-8">
<title>页面标题</title>
</head>
<body>
<!-- 页面内容 -->
</body>
</html>
1.3 常用HTML5标签
HTML5引入了许多新的标签,如<article>, <section>, <nav>, <aside>等,这些标签有助于更好地组织页面内容。
第二部分:CSS3进阶
2.1 CSS3简介
CSS3是CSS的下一个主要版本,它带来了许多新的样式和动画效果,如阴影、圆角、渐变和动画。
2.2 CSS3选择器
CSS3提供了更强大的选择器,如类选择器、ID选择器、属性选择器等。
2.3 CSS3样式
CSS3支持更多的样式,如阴影、渐变、圆角、文本阴影等。
第三部分:JavaScript基础
3.1 JavaScript简介
JavaScript是一种轻量级的编程语言,它使得网页具有交互性。
3.2 基本语法
JavaScript的基本语法包括变量、数据类型、运算符、控制结构等。
3.3 DOM操作
DOM(文档对象模型)是JavaScript操作网页内容的基础。
第四部分:实战项目
4.1 项目规划
在开始一个项目之前,你需要进行项目规划,包括需求分析、功能设计等。
4.2 项目开发
项目开发包括前端开发、后端开发、数据库设计等。
4.3 项目测试
项目开发完成后,需要进行测试,确保项目的稳定性和可靠性。
第五部分:进阶学习
5.1 前端框架
前端框架如React、Vue、Angular等,可以帮助开发者更高效地开发网页。
5.2 响应式设计
响应式设计可以让网页在不同设备上都能良好地显示。
5.3 性能优化
性能优化是提高网页加载速度和用户体验的重要手段。
结语
通过本文的介绍,相信你已经对HTML5前端开发有了初步的了解。前端开发是一个充满挑战和机遇的领域,希望你能在这个领域不断探索,不断进步。记住,实践是检验真理的唯一标准,多动手实践,你将更快地掌握HTML5前端开发技能。祝你在前端开发的道路上越走越远!
